Commercial roofs in East Grand Forks typically deteriorate from UV exposure, thermal cycling, and ponding water — but the structure beneath remains sound. Lapolla Industries restores these roofs with spray foam that fills low spots, adds insulation, and creates a seamless substrate for a warranted silicone topcoat.

A systematic approach to roof restoration that ensures lasting performance.
Our assessment process goes beyond a visual check. We examine substrate conditions, drainage patterns, existing insulation performance, and structural integrity. This data-driven approach ensures we recommend the right spray foam solution for your specific property.
Proper surface preparation is critical for spray foam adhesion and long-term performance. Our crews clean, dry, and prime all surfaces, remove debris and loose material, and ensure the substrate meets manufacturer specifications before any foam is applied.
Application is performed by certified spray foam technicians using the latest proportioning equipment. We monitor foam temperature, pressure, and ratio throughout application to ensure every square foot meets manufacturer performance specifications.
The final step is applying a protective topcoat that shields the SPF from UV exposure and provides the weather surface. We select the coating type based on your roof slope, ponding conditions, and desired service life. After coating, we clean up completely and review the finished project with you.
